Description

Hand-Painted Carved Wood Folk Art Fish, Mexico, School of Six

A school of six carved and hand-painted wooden fish from Mexico, each worked as a flat silhouette with carved fin detail and finished in high-contrast enamels. The large lead fish carries a painted "scene within a scene" — two smaller stylized fish swimming across a wavy blue field bounded by a black dorsal ridge, a yellow head with a bold black eye, and a red forked tail.

The group descends in scale from the large statement fish down to a trio of palm-sized swimmers, giving a natural staggered arrangement for wall or shelf display. Surface treatments vary piece to piece: dotted and striped bodies, gold-line detailing, a black angelfish speckled with white and jewel-tone dashes, and an orange-and-green fish with a painted face motif. Sold together as a coordinated set of six.


CONDITION

Good with only minor imperfections and no remarkable damage. Paint is bright and largely intact across all six pieces; expect light handling wear and small paint variances at carved edges.


DIMENSIONS / SPECIFICATIONS

  • Largest Fish: 6" H × 19" W × 1¼" D
  • Smallest Fish: 1½" H × 4½" W × ½" D
  • Origin: Mexico
  • Total Pieces: 6
